NucSpot® nuclear stains are cell membrane-impermeant, nuclear-specific counterstains available in a variety of colors from green to near-infrared (near-IR).

  • Nuclear-specific counterstains for fixed cells
  • Selectively stains dead cells in live culture
  • No wash required
  • Options for cell cycle profiling by flow cytometry in fixed/permeabilised cells
  • Color options for FITC, Cy®3, PE, Texas Red®, Cy®5, APC, Cy®5,5, and Cy®7 channels

NucSpot® stains have minimal fluorescence until they bind to DNA and can be used for no-wash nuclear staining. Unlike other nucleic acid dyes such as propidium iodide (PI), TOTO®, TO-PRO®, and similar dyes that stain both the nucleus and cytoplasm, NucSpot® nuclear stains selectively stain the nucleus in fixed and permeabilised cells without the need for RNase treatment.

NucSpot® nuclear stains also can be used for selective staining of dead cells in unfixed cell cultures for analysis by flow cytometry or fluorescence imaging. Several of the dyes can be continuously incubated with cells for multi-day imaging. NucSpot® 470 and NucSpot® far-red can be used for DNA content analysis of cell cycle by flow cytometry in fixed and permeabilised cells without requiring RNase treatment, unlike propidium iodide.
